Hi ladies I just joined the site about 2 weeks ago and already I have learned very valuable information and I love the supportivness of this community. I don't have a hair care regimine yet because i am looking for something to really help my hair because I have constant shedding and breakage. I would really appreciate some hair care regimines from members who have got their hair back to health. Or a thread to a similar question.

You can try using a protein treatment for the shedding when you do your deep conditioning. When I was first starting out, I would condition wash every 2-3 days and deep condition once a week with a light protein treatment such as Organic Root Stimulator (ORS). I would also use a hardcore protein such as Aphogee or Nexxus Emergencee once a month. Other than that, I baggied and kept my hair tucked away in a phony pony or protective style such as braids, weaves, etc. HTH!

Welcome :) Your hair is beautiful. The easiest thing you can add to your routine is a weekly deep conditioning w/ a protein. I do not know how often you wash your hair or want to because that may require additional styling/manipulation, but co washing (washing the hair during the week with conditioner only) may be beneficial too. Check out some of the threads on CO washing or DC'ing. There you can see what people are doing, and may see their fotki pics or listed regimines.
